You may select one of the following options to have your property shipped to you:

 

$ 102.37 UPS Next Day Air (next-business-day delivery)

 

$ 54.28 UPS 2nd Day Air (second-business-day delivery)


Please click the button to pay for shipping & purchase optional insurance on our secure site

 

i think the charges are a tad high, and there should have been an option for slower delivery, but it is what it is. gf left her phone on the BA on halloween. we didnt realize it till well away from the pier and there was one stop we made in NYC so it could have been there. she tried the find a phone thing but with my andriod it wouldnt work. guess it hates apple. back in PA we went to an apple store to buy a new phone.  the guy at the apple store said nothing they could do nor could verizon at their store. gf did try the find a phone from the apple store on their device. it wasnt working. assumed no signal because dead battery or something. but the apple store guy said if a phone is off they not only cannot find it, he said they dont even know the last known position. i dont think this is true! 

 

when we got home we had a spare apple phone and could log on and see the item was on the ship!  we also saw as the ship headed down the river , there it went....bye bye...sigh. we did the lock procedure and put my number on the lock screen. yet ncl never called that number. obviously the battery was working as we followed the device down the river lol. nor did anyone pick the number up when we did call it before we turned off the service.

 

well who do you call on a sunday. ncl customer whatever is closed sundays. the port just had an answering machine. ugh. someone on FB did say they knew someone on the ship now so we got in contact with them and they did confirm the phone was at the front desk. how frustrating to know it was there..yet so far..for us. we called the number that the NCL person gave the FB contact and also did the online NCL lost form and just this afternoon we got the above message.  the phone itself is probably worth 100 used but there are some vacation pics on there which cannot be replaced so it will be nice to get the phone back. big thanks to all who helped out with this endeavor.

 

and while we never will know for sure. we are guessing Alvin on deck 13 found it while cleaning the cabin so 1000 gold stars to Alvin!
